EQUIP is a combination of programs, processes, and activities that contribute to the Office of Education of USAID’s Pillar Bureau for Economic Growth, Agriculture and Trade (EGAT) by:

  • Responding to a variety of capacity building and technical assistance needs;
  • Developing innovative and effective approaches and analytic tools; and
  • Establishing and sharing research, communication, and networking capacity.
This is accomplished through three distinct yet interrelated awards:
EQUIP1: Classrooms, Schools, Community;
EQUIP2: Policy, Systems, Management;
EQUIP3: Out-of-school Youth, Learning, Earning
